Output 3dcfc0efa00ba75139c7f7fd7c3f1c164ee83fd28b10d3bbc7d9ca15050f3b78:3

value
44000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c6986aba4e4a0a06e4a6ca716992229e3236b4 OP_EQUAL
address
3DXCzwPzQX7xXJv6brCDXVEhFGPAgUc4r2
transaction
3dcfc0efa00ba75139c7f7fd7c3f1c164ee83fd28b10d3bbc7d9ca15050f3b78
confirmations
267850
spent
true